A hedonic pricing model of condominiums in Hua hin area, Thailand

This study aims to describe the characteristics of the condominiums in the Hua Hin area and also find which characteristics affect the price of the condominiums. The scope of the study is based on condominiums that are between 0 - 10 years and located in the area of Hua Hin district, Cha-Am district, and Pranburi district. The secondary data is collected from real estate websites and official websites of the condominiums. There are 126 observations that are 126 patterns of the unit within 44 condominiums. The hedonic pricing model and OLS regression are applied for analysis on 2 models with different dependent variables: the average price of the condominium and the starting price of the condominium. As a result of model 1, the average price of the condominium as a dependent variable, for the locational attributes, the significant characteristics are population density and on-the-main-street condominium. For structural attributes, the significant variables are the age of the condominium, the number of buildings, the number of units, the number of parking lots, the ready-to-move-in room, and the fully furnished room. For neighborhood attributes, the significant characteristics are common fees, distance to the beach, distance to the mall(Bluport Hua Hin), and distance to the nearest hospital. As a result of model 2, the starting price of the condominium as a dependent variable, for the locational attributes, there is no significant variable. For structural attributes, the significant variables are the age of the condominium, the developer: Sansiri, the number of buildings, the number of units, unit area, the number of beds, and the number of parking lots. For neighborhood attributes, the significant characteristics are distance to the beach and distance to the nearest hospital. In conclusion, the significant characteristics which determine the average price and the starting price of the condominium are different. Therefore, developers, investors, long-stay tourists, and other customers can use these significant characteristics to consider investing or purchasing the condominiums in Hua Hin area.
